> Noticed that the rsync port has an rcng compliant script for starting
> rsync in daemon mode.  Nice.
> 
> Unfortunately, rsync doesn't seem to write its pidfile to /var/run,
> and doesn't seem to even _support_ doing so.  As a result, the rc
> system is unable to determine when it's running, thus stop and
> restart work poorly.
> 
> Is there a mechanism within the rc system that can work around this
> so the rc script can be improved?

Oh? It does write a pidfile here, as /var/run/rsyncd.pid, and rc script
stop uses it nicely.
